A vintage "Drinker" figurine or "drunken Scotsman" push toy mounted on a spring mechanism, allowing for movement when a button or base is pressed.The figure is often depicted in a exaggerated, humorous style, in this case, a man in a plaid outfit holding a glass, with a wobbly or "drunken" appearance. These toys were popular in the mid-20th century and are now considered collectible vintage items.

German Democratic Republic (East Germany):
The GDR was established in the Soviet-occupied zone of Germany after World War II.
It was a communist state, officially a socialist "workers' and peasants' state," with a centrally planned economy.
The GDR existed until 1990 when it reunified with West Germany (Federal Republic of Germany).
Key aspects of the GDR include:
Politics: Dominated by the Socialist Unity Party of Germany (SED).
Economy: State-owned and centrally planned.
Society: Influenced by socialist ideals, with both positive and negative aspects perceived by its citizens.
